U.K. guidelines for the management of cutaneous melanoma.

D L L Roberts1, A V Anstey, R J Barlow, N H Cox, J A Newton Bishop, P G Corrie, J Evans, M E Gore, P N Hall, N Kirkham.   

Abstract

These guidelines for management of cutaneous melanoma present evidence-based guidance for treatment, with identification of the strength of evidence available at the time of preparation of the guidelines, and a brief overview of epidemiological aspects, diagnosis and investigation. To reflect the collaborative process for the U.K., they are subject to dual publication in the British Journal of Dermatology and the British Journal of Plastic Surgery.
